[Progress on studies of exfoliation glaucoma].

Abstract

Exfoliation glaucoma is a specific type of glaucoma secondary to exfoliation syndrome. Exfoliation syndrome is one of the most common identifiable causes of secondary open-angle glaucoma worldwide. In recent years, great progress has been made in exfoliation syndrome and exfoliation glaucoma. The study of exfoliation glaucoma in the aspects of prevalence, inheritance, formation of exfoliative material, gene analysis and treatment are reviewed in this article.
